The Art of Lecturing
The Swiss Orientation Course
By Rudolf Steiner
Translated by Maria St. Goar, Peter Stebbing, and Fred Paddock
GA 339
The six lectures presented here were given in Dornach, Switzerland
from the 11th to the 16th of October, 1921. These lectures formed the
Swiss Orientation Course,
also known as,
the Speakers' Course.
In the Collected Edition of Rudolf Steiner's works, the volume
containing the German texts is entitled,
Anthroposophie, soziale Dreigliederung und Redenkunst.
Orientierungskurs fuer die oeffentliche Wirksamkeit
mit besonderem Himblick auf die Schweitz
(Vol. 339 in the Bibliographic Survey, 1961). They were translated
from the German by Maria St. Goar. Parts of lecture three was translated by
Peter Stebbing, and lecture six by Beverly Smith and Fred Paddock.
This volume is presented here with the kind permission of the Rudolf
Steiner Nachlassverwaltung, Dornach, Switzerland.
